Since we butchered 4 of the 7 cockerels on Friday, the crowing stopped as the remaining 3 are busy sorting out their new hierarchy.
I would have wanted them to put on more weight and harvest them around 5-6 months of age, but with all the running and fighting they hardly gained any despite devouring enormous amounts of feed.
We just kept the breast meat for ourselves and let the dogs have the rest as the cockerels consisted of almost just long legs, big wings, innards and feathers.
We might try some French Bresse next year as they grow much faster than La Fleche.
A friend acquired some hatching eggs when visiting breeder friends in France last year, and he is very pleased with the outcome and highly recommends them.
